Summary
The Research Administration Specialist will assist with the grants submission process for Global HOPE. Will participate in the pre- and post-award grant management process, with pre-award being the primary focus and budgeting/post-award being a secondary focus.
Job Duties
- Assist with the grant submission process for Global HOPE Specific
- Participate in pre- and post-award grant management activities
- Submit and monitor applications through grant lifecycle
- Knowledge of submission systems such as BCM’s BRAIN and NIH’s ASSIST
- Provide financial support, including grant budget preparation, monitoring, and reconciliation
- Complete recurring grant reports
- Assist with the compilation and submission of grant progress reports and required documents to close out grants
Minimum Qualifications
- High School diploma or GED.
- Four years of relevant experience.
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ree. No experience required with Bachelor’s degree.
- Must be extremely organized and detail oriented.
